1 – Sleep in a Trullo in Alberobello: a traditional Puglian stay


A typical architectural feature of Alberobello, Trulli are small white houses built with local stone, topped with dome-shaped roofs made of limestone.

Trulli à Alberobello
Trulli à Alberobello

Alberobello is home to around 1,500 Trulli, some of which have been converted into charming hotels.

2 – Stay in a Masseria: Luxury and Authenticity in Southern Italy

These stunning traditional houses of Puglia were once the homes of landowners. Often located in the heart of the countryside, you can also find seaside Masserias or Masserias with a pool, making them the perfect place for a relaxing stopover during your trip to Puglia.

Why choose this type of accommodation?

✔️ Authentic and immersive stay: Originally fortified farmhouses, Masserias have been renovated into charming boutique hotels offering a rustic yet elegant atmosphere.

✔️ High-end comfort and services: Pool, spa, gourmet restaurant... Some Masserias offer a full luxury experience in the heart of nature.

✔️ Close to the sea or countryside: Choose a seaside Masseria for direct beach access or one nestled among olive groves for a peaceful rural escape.



3 – A Unique Experience: Sleeping in a Cave in Matera

Located on the border with Puglia, Matera is a truly unique town, famous for its troglodyte dwellings, also known as the Sassi di Matera. The city is listed as a UNESCO World Heritage Site and was named European Capital of Culture in 2019.

Why choose this type of accommodation?

✔️ Live a truly historic experience: Matera is one of the oldest continuously inhabited cities in the world, and sleeping in a troglodyte cave means diving into 9,000 years of history!

✔️ A magical, timeless setting: Cave hotels offer a peaceful and intimate atmosphere, with stone walls, soft lighting, and panoramic views over the Sassi di Matera.

✔️ Unusual yet comfortable accommodation: Elegantly renovated, these caves have become luxury hotels featuring spas, hot tubs, and fine dining.

What is the average price for a stay in a unique hotel in Puglia?

Prices vary depending on the type of accommodation and the season. Here’s an average estimate:


  • Trullo in Alberobello: between €80 and €250 per night, depending on comfort level and time of year.

  • Traditional Masseria: between €100 and €300 per night, often with breakfast included.

  • Troglodyte hotel in Matera: between €90 and €250 per night.


Tip: Book in advance and travel during the low season (April–May or September–October) to get better rates.
